| Q: Now that Nokia has
announced that they will step away from mobile sync solutions,
should we even look at GroupWise Mobile Server? Is there a future? |
The announcement from Nokia has raised
a lot of eyebrows, both within Novell and even within Nokia/Intellisync.
The reality is that GMS will be supported for another two years,
however alternatives must of course now be considered. Novell is
working on some final answers within the next few weeks, probably
before the Summit. Anyway,
Lab580 - GroupWise Mobile Server on Linux or Windows - Does it
Really Matter? will provide the answers to this and so many
other questions, join us to learn more.
Even better, both RIM/BlackBerry as well as Notify will join us for the Summit and they do have a lot of answers already for many years! |
